1. Are there discounts for students or seniors on UK train tickets?
Yes. Our
Railcards offer discounts on UK train tickets. Students can use the
16-17 Saver or
16-25 Railcard for up to 1/3 off most fares. Seniors aged 60 and over can use the
Senior Railcard for 1/3 off. Railcards can be purchased online with a choice of one-year or three-year validity. The more you travel, the more you save.
2. Can UK train tickets be refunded or changed?
In the UK, refund and change policies for train tickets vary by type. Advance Tickets are generally non-refundable but may be changeable for a fee. Flexible tickets, like Anytime Train Tickets and Off-Peak train tickets, offer more options for refunds and changes. Review the specific terms and conditions of your ticket or refer to
UK train ticket types for precise details.
